Nishijinbadai
Nishijinbadai is a locality in Sodegaura, Chiba. Nishijinbadai is situated nearby to the locality Higashijinbadai, as well as near Oguradai.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Makuta Station
Railway station
Photo: Mister0124,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Makuta Station is a passenger railway station in the city of Kisarazu, Chiba Prefecture, Japan, operated by the East Japan Railway Company. Makuta Station is situated 3 km southwest of Nishijinbadai.
Higashi-Yokota
Railway station
Photo: Mister0124,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Higashi-Yokota Station is a passenger railway station in the city of Sodegaura, Chiba Prefecture, Japan, operated by the East Japan Railway Company. Higashi-Yokota is situated 3½ km west of Nishijinbadai.
